Ham Baker Announces Three New Appointments

May 2, 2016
Nigel Gascoyne and Brendan O'Dowd are business development directors; Carl Baker is Midlands area sales manager

Ham Baker Group, a solutions provider for process and flow control, has made three new appointments.

Nigel Gascoyne and Brendan O’Dowd have both been recruited as new business development directors, seeking out opportunities for Ham Baker’s offerings of water and wastewater products, including valves, pipelines, screening equipment and scraper bridges.

Gascoyne has previous experience with GPS PE Pipe Systems and FW Talbot, as well as hands-on skills and knowledge as a maintenance engineer for Thames Water.

Brendan O’Dowd, who prior to Ham Baker was field sales manager for a large team at Wavin, Ireland, has also worked for Liebig Bolts as general sales manager.  In addition, both Gascoyne and O’Dowd have been employed in roles at valve manufacturer AVK.

As well as new recruitment, Ham Baker is also promoting from within as Carl Baker steps up after four years with the company as sales engineer to become Midlands area sales manager.

Paul Higginson, director at Ham Baker Group, commented, “There are real, structured opportunities to progress at Ham Baker as the company continues to win frameworks in the UK, plus overseas contracts, especially in the Middle East. We are very pleased to have brought Nigel and Brendan into the group, but also commit a major amount of time into developing our own managers, such as Carl, from within the organization.”
